ImageCanvas

Transform any image into stunning Minecraft map art with a single command!

ImageCanvas is a powerful Paper plugin that lets you display images from URLs directly onto Minecraft maps. Create breathtaking galleries, pixel art displays, or custom decorations using multi-map grids up to 15x15 in size.


Features

Easy Image Import

Simply paste an image URL and ImageCanvas handles the rest. The plugin downloads, processes, and converts your image to Minecraft's map color palette automatically.

Multi-Map Grids

Create massive displays spanning multiple maps! Support for grids up to 15x15 maps (that's 1920x1920 pixels of display space). Perfect for large artwork, server logos, or detailed builds.

Auto-Placement

No more tedious manual map placement! With the -auto flag, simply place one map on an item frame and watch as ImageCanvas automatically fills all surrounding frames with the correct tiles. Works in any direction - horizontal, vertical, or even on floors and ceilings.

HD Quality Mode

Enable -HD mode for superior image quality using Floyd-Steinberg dithering. This advanced algorithm produces smoother gradients and more accurate colors compared to standard conversion.

Web Upload Support

Playing on a shared host like Minefort or Aternos? No problem! Use /imagemap upload to get a secure link to our web uploader. Upload images directly from your browser without needing server file access.

Persistent Storage

All your image maps are saved and persist through server restarts. Maps automatically restore their images when the server comes back online.


Commands

CommandDescription
/imagemap create <name> <url> <WxH> [-auto] [-HD]Create a new image map
/imagemap get <name>Get copies of a saved image map
/imagemap listList all saved image maps
/imagemap delete <name>Delete a saved image map
/imagemap uploadGet a secure upload link

Examples

/imagemap create logo https://example.com/logo.png 3x3 -auto -HD
/imagemap create banner https://i.imgur.com/abc123.png 5x1 -auto
/imagemap get logo

How It Works

  1. Download - ImageCanvas fetches your image from the provided URL
  2. Process - The image is resized to fit your specified grid dimensions
  3. Convert - Each pixel is mapped to Minecraft's map color palette
  4. Render - Custom map renderers display your image in-game
  5. Place - Put maps in item frames manually or use auto-placement

Configuration

# Maximum grid dimensions (in maps)
max-width: 15
max-height: 15

# Download timeout (seconds)
download-timeout: 30

# Maximum file size (MB)
max-file-size: 10

# Restrict to specific image hosts
allowed-domains: []

# Built-in web server (for self-hosted servers)
web-server:
  enabled: false
  port: 8080

Permissions

PermissionDescriptionDefault
imagecanvas.createCreate image mapsop
imagecanvas.getGet saved image mapsop
imagecanvas.listList image mapsop
imagecanvas.deleteDelete image mapsop
imagecanvas.uploadUse web uploaderop

Requirements

  • Paper 1.21.11 or compatible fork
  • Java 21 or higher

Tips & Tricks

  • Optimal Sizing: Plan your grid size based on your image's aspect ratio. A 16:9 image works great as 4x2 or 8x4.
  • Frame Preparation: For auto-placement, place empty item frames in a grid pattern before placing the map.
  • HD Mode: Use HD mode for photographs and complex images. Standard mode works fine for logos and pixel art.
  • Large Displays: For very large grids, consider using invisible item frames for a cleaner look.
